In Loving Memory of

Thomas I Henderson

October 27th, 1997 - February 7th, 2023

Obituary

Thomas Isaac Henderson of Huntsville, Alabama was born on October 27, 1997 in Bangkok, Thailand.
He passed away on February 7, 2023 at the age of 25. God granted John and Teresa Henderson the
privilege of being his parents. They adopted Thomas and brought him home in March 1999.

He was preceded in death by two siblings, John Daniel and Emily Kate Henderson.

He is survived by his wife Jessica Lyn (Fouse) Henderson, his parents John and Teresa Henderson, his brother
Nathan Henderson,Nathan’s wife Ashley, and sister Catherine Henderson.

Thomas truly lived up to his middle name, an Old Testament name which means laughter. Thomas’s
favorite song when he was younger was “Don’t Worry Be Happy” by Bobby McFarrin, which perfectly
matches his carefree enthusiasm for openly helping and serving others, collecting street signs, and his
need for driving a little faster than the speed limit. His contagious joy for life and his brilliant smile
endeared him to everyone who he encountered. While working a part time job in high school, Thomas
met the woman who would later become his wife, and Jess remained the love of his life until the very end.
Their undying love and immense devotion for each other were readily apparent to all who were blessed to
know Thomas and Jess as a couple.

Thomas and Jess were married in 2020 and lived together with their two cats, Cricket and Honey, whom
Thomas loved dearly. They spent their days together living life to the fullest: enjoying one another,
traveling, spending time outside, worshiping together, and spending time with dear friends. He was a
wonderful husband, always making time for laughter, hand-squeezes, and dancing in the kitchen.
Thomas was well-known for his natural aptitude with various tools and machines, which was evident
through his perseverance in pursuing his goal of a mechanical engineering degree from The University of
Alabama in Huntsville. He was a beloved member of his team at Radiance Technologies, where he
worked as a Research and Development engineer and was a constant source of positivity and light to all
of his co-workers.

Thomas was a shining example of the love and joy of his Heavenly Father, who he faithfully served
throughout his life. He was a member of Grace Community Church with his wife, Jess.
His infectious personality and contagious smile will be truly missed by all who had the privilege to know
him. Thomas’ devotion to his Lord and Savior was evident through the end, and his loved ones take
comfort in the fact that he now stands, free from all sickness and disease, before the Throne of God in
Heaven.

Thomas will be laid to rest at Huntsville Memory Gardens, 6810 University DR NW, Huntsville, Alabama
in a private family service with Paul Lamey, Pastor of Grace Community Church officiating.

In lieu of flowers, please consider making a donation to Reformed University Fellowship, which was a
very influential part of Thomas’s and Jess’s lives and faith while in college.

Family and friends are invited to attend a Celebration of Life Service honoring Thomas on Saturday, February 25th, at 2:00 pm at Westminster Presbyterian Church, 5744 Oakwood Rd., Huntsville, Alabama 35806.
